The Tree of Knowledge, a heritage-listed ghost gum, tells the story of Australia's 1891 shearers' strike through engaging museum exhibits. Visit the Australian Workers Heritage Centre to explore outdoor machinery displays and learn about rural working life in the outback.

This poor old tree, once a glorious ghost gum, stands at the birthplace of the Australian Labor Party.  It was first sick and then poisoned in the 90s in an act of vandalism.  This memorial was built around it and all the long timbers above it form a huge wooden wind chime.  I love the sound of it in a breeze. Best time to go to Barcaldine

Visitor numbers in Barcaldine is generally unchanged in popularity throughout the year. The best time to visit Barcaldine can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Barcaldine falls in January,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Barcaldine falls in July,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ny with no r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January88.3°F (31.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
February85.6°F (29.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
March83.7°F (28.7°C)Light RainSunnyAverageAverage
April77.2°F (25.1°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ageAverage
May68.4°F (20.2°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
June62.8°F (17.1°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ly HighAverage
July61.9°F (16.6°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ly HighAverage
August66.2°F (19.0°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ageSlightly High
September73.6°F (23.1°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ageSlightly High
October80.6°F (27.0°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
November85.5°F (29.7°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
December88.2°F (31.2°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Barcaldine

When visiting Barcaldine, Queensland, you can fly into two major airports: Longreach Airport (LRE), located 65 miles away, and Blackall Airport (BKQ), situated 61 miles away. Near Longreach Airport, consider staying at Saltbush Retreat, a 3.5-star lodge just 0.2 miles from the airport, or the Longreach Motor Inn, a 3.5-star motel one mile away, which offers free airport transportation. Blackall Airport is accessible from the Oasis Motor Inn Blackall, a 3-star motel located 2 miles from the airport, as well as the Blackall Coolibah Motel, also 2 miles away.
